Problem: The station is moving from a copper SDI Harris 8500 to an IP-based Imagine Platinum IP3. The engineer develops a Python script that reads every crosspoint from the old Router Mapper .csv export and translates it into NMOS IS-04/IS-05 registration JSON files for the new IP fabric. Routers are the traffic cops of the internet, directing data packets between networks. In a commercial setting, this might involve configuring Cisco or Juniper routers using standard protocols. However, in the Harris/L3Harris ecosystem, "routing" often refers to proprietary, secure protocols used in tactical communications.

To understand the role, one must first understand the entity behind the name. The "Harris" in the job title typically refers to , now part of L3Harris Technologies . L3Harris is a giant in the defense and aerospace industry, known for providing secure communication systems, tactical radios, and air traffic management solutions to governments and militaries worldwide.
